Preventing SQL Injection Attacks

January 17, 2025 By Michaela Light Leave a Comment

SQL injection prevention techniques for secure databases.

SQL Injection: Prevention, Detection, and Recovery SQL Injection can damage your website’s data and spread to other sites in your organization. This article explains how it works and how you can prevent it. Essential Steps to Prevent SQL Injection in ColdFusion • Parameterize Queries: Always use CFQueryParam for dynamic values in CFQuery tags to block […]

Adobe Audition Review

February 15, 2022 By Michaela Light 1 Comment

Adobe Audition: Professional Sound Editing Adobe Audition is the latest in sound editing. The newest interface matches the rest of the Adobe Video Collection package, along with Premiere Pro, Encore DVD, and After Effects, to a T. While most full service Digital Audio Workstations (DAW) run almost exclusively on Mac’s, Audition only works on Windows, […]
